About D. Röhrich

D. Röhrich is a scholar working on Nuclear and High Energy Physics, Computer Networks and Communications and Artificial Intelligence, having authored 4 papers that have together received 17 indexed citations. Recurring topics across this work include Advanced Data Storage Technologies (4 papers), Particle Detector Development and Performance (3 papers) and Particle physics theoretical and experimental studies (2 papers). The work is most often cited by research in Nuclear and High Energy Physics (15 citations), Hardware and Architecture (2 citations) and Computer Networks and Communications (5 citations). D. Röhrich has collaborated with scholars based in Germany, Norway and Switzerland. Frequent co-authors include Bernhard Skaali, V. Lindenstruth, H. Tilsner, H. Helstrup, T. Vik, T. Alt, T. Steinbeck, C. Loizides, R. Stock and K. Ullaland. Their work appears in journals such as Nuclear Instruments and Methods in Physics Research Section A Accelerators Spectrometers Detectors and Associated Equipment and Journal of Physics G Nuclear and Particle Physics.
